483-341 Art C95: Project - Art and Children |
||
Note: | This project study allows certain BEd (Primary) students to complete a 33.0 point General Studies sequence in Related Study Area Visual Arts. | |
Credit Points: | 11.1 | |
Coordinator: | Marg Stephens | |
Prerequisite/s: | Art B12, or approved equivalent. | |
Timetable: | Semester 1 or 2 | |
Contact: | Students will meet initially with the lecturer to negotiate the project and then individually by mutual arrangement | |
Objectives: | On completion of this subject students should be able to:
| |
Content: | Individual projects will be developed arising from each student's personal knowledge and experience in the visual arts. Each project will involve planning activity sequences which involve observation of young children's artistic concepts and skill development. | |
Assessment: | The development and implementation of the project; a final project report of 4000 words or equivalent. | |
